Understanding the Importance of Expert Door Fitters

The Role of Door Fitters

Expert door fitters bring their skills and experience to ensure that doors are set up properly. This includes aligning the door within its frame, ensuring it closes smoothly, and preserving the essential gaps for seals and aesthetic appeals. Poorly fitted doors can cause numerous problems, consisting of drafts, increased energy costs, and prospective security vulnerabilities.

Common Door Types

Comprehending the types of doors that expert fitters deal with can help you figure out the best fit for your home:

Door TypeDescription
Entry DoorsFront doors that offer security and curb appeal, offered in different materials like wood, fiberglass, or steel.
Interior DoorsDoors utilized within the home, offered in numerous styles and products, often hollow-core or strong.
Patio DoorsSliding or hinged doors that provide access to outside spaces, boosting natural light and views.
Garage DoorsLarge doors that shield vehicles, which can be manual or automated, supplying extra security.
Bi-fold DoorsDoors that fold to the side, ideal for creating big openings and incorporating indoor and outside spaces.

Factors to Consider When Hiring Door Fitters

Selecting the right door fitter involves a number of factors to consider:

1. Experience and Expertise

When looking for door fitters, consider their years of experience in the market. Experienced fitters are more most likely to deal with complicated installations efficiently.

2. Recommendations and Reviews

Search for evaluations and testimonials from previous customers. This feedback can supply insights into a fitter's professionalism, workmanship, and dependability.

3. Licensing and Insurance

Ensure that the door fitter has the required licenses and insurance coverage. This safeguards you in case of accidents or damage throughout the installation.

4. Rate Estimates

It's crucial to get quotes from numerous fitters to compare prices. A low rate should not jeopardize quality, so watch out for unusually cheap deals.

5. Warranty and Aftercare

Inquire about service warranties on their work and products. A reputable fitter should provide a warranty to ensure client complete satisfaction.

6. Quality of Materials

Go over the products they use and guarantee they comply with industry standards. Premium materials contribute to the durability of the installation.

7. Schedule and Timeliness

A great door fitter should be prompt and respect agreed-upon timelines. Hold-ups can impact your general home improvement schedule.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

What are the indications that I need to replace my doors?

Some typical indications include:

  • Difficulty in opening or closing the door.
  • Visible damage such as cracks, warping, or rot.
  • Visible drafts around the door.
  • Increased energy expenses due to bad insulation.
  • Outdated styles that do not match your home's aesthetic appeals.

How long does it require to install a door?

The installation time can vary based on the type of door and the complexity of the installation. Usually, a standard door installation takes 2 to 6 hours, while more intricate doors like sliding glass or bi-fold doors can take longer.

Can I set up a door myself?

While DIY door installation is possible, it needs a level of skill and the right tools. If the door requires accurate fitting or includes electrical work (as with garage doors), it is advisable to work with professionals.

Just how much does it cost to set up a door?

The cost can vary substantially based on the kind of door, the materials utilized, and the complexity of the installation. On average, homeowners might invest an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,200 for products and labor.
